Output 31e6f04fc0aa124843549dfe33dca4fd85c03ff6cd65f1c2829e80bc48aab7cd:0

value
12505
script pubkey
OP_0 OP_PUSHBYTES_20 ccc3a000863a202c7e3c5218bce6f6f6582663a2
address
bc1qenp6qqyx8gszcl3u2gvteehk7evzvcazcfew7x
transaction
31e6f04fc0aa124843549dfe33dca4fd85c03ff6cd65f1c2829e80bc48aab7cd
confirmations
412803
spent
true